Ordinals
beta
Address bc1pf87nycegxhmxskjy5zx0hrq9txfmkexvpx4apge90ewll0er7vkqjhsajr
sat balance
143076
outputs
ecd19dd419121f1fbff350b6458954756967ba85ee67fd6ced6234054106c317:2